When you've been hurt or let down, or when you've failed over and over, it's easy to be way too hard on yourself and others. Maybe you've struggled to forgive yourself if you've blown it, or you can't forgive others if they have.
But my friend, there's hope! The gospel is anchored in grace, which means you can forgive others AND be gentle with yourself.
Today on the 4:13, author and pastor Micah E. Davis will reframe your understanding of forgiveness, distinguishing the practice of forgiveness from the difficult process it requires. He'll unpack why forgiveness isn't easy, how to move forward when the pain feels too deep to let go, and steps you can take to live in the freedom Christ offers.
So, if forgiveness feels out of reach—whether it's because you don't know how or because you simply don't want to—this conversation will give you the clarity and hope you need to take the next step toward peace, healing, and grace.
